Output efbd4fcaec3f68bae6bd0be467c620fef89c8c5ac1638858c66ddc5b085abf2b:4

value
439232312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3e40eda342478615653105bde033dc769bc1e2 OP_EQUAL
address
3PKSeTwdd8FnsWJY9oDSMGqNERRQC6eWZF
transaction
efbd4fcaec3f68bae6bd0be467c620fef89c8c5ac1638858c66ddc5b085abf2b
spent
true